This luxury PR and digital marketing agency has an excellent reputation for creating integrated campaigns for their prestigious portfolio of clients. Based in South West London, the agency's small but mighty team are ambitious, collaborative and supportive - the founder wanted to create a place that people enjoy working, with a culture of trust. They want people to have fun and be rewarded for their work, and to be able to enjoy working with nice people.
The Digital Account Director role involves working across a portfolio of luxury property and interiors clients, overseeing the agency's digital marketing services, including paid and organic social media, digital content, and influencer marketing. You'll be managing a team of six digital marketers, each with their own specialism, to ensure a fully integrated, coherent strategy and execution across all disciplines. The role combines providing creative vision, strategic planning, and excellent client management.
There is huge scope for progression, with this person in line to become Head of Digital as the agency grows.
Requirements for the Digital Account Director:- Circa 5-7 years experience in digital marketing, with a focus on social media and digital content marketing
- Experience working in a PR, digital or social media agency - agency-side experience is essential
- Ideally experience working with property, interiors or luxury lifestyle clients
- Experience overseeing/managing a team
- The ability to get to SW London 4 days per week
The Digital Account Director will be paid between £50k and £65k, depending on experience. You will also receive health insurance, membership to a private member's club and a generous holiday allowance with closure over Christmas.
